With its rolling hills of golden grains and quaint farmhouses dotted throughout, a wheat field is a picturesque rural landscape that evokes feelings of warmth, fertility, and abundance. There are several synonyms that can be used to describe this idyllic scene, such as wheatland, wheat farm, wheat plantation, wheat prairie, wheat meadow, and wheat plain. Depending on the context, other possibilities could include barley field, rye field, cornfield, or oatfield. Whatever term is chosen, the image of a vast expanse of waving wheat under a clear blue sky is one that resonates with many people and embodies the simple, honest beauty of the natural world.
